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
655392 416656170 8376072046
3306 004662 74041590858
3306 004662 74041590858
4749878338 578 6484946200
All about undefined
Interested in learning more?
3306 004662 74041590858
4749878338 578 6484946200
See more
601214942 56
68312415189 1751248 466
See more
274 86566135
374 25156 0200627002
See more